JjANAWATU RACING OLUB. SUMMER MEETING, 1918. To be held at Awapuni Racecourse, PALMERSTON NORTH. THURSDAY AND FRIDAY, DECEMBER 26 AND 27, 1918. President: J. Goring Johnston. VicePresidents: F. S. Mcßae and J. H. ~ p.' Strang. Hon. Treasurer: C. Louisson. Committee and Stewards: J. Goring Johnston (Chairman), L. A. Abraham, R. S. Abraham, E. L. Broad,' H. R. Cooper, H. Gillies, C. Louisson, S. R. Lancaster, C. A. Loughnan, H. Gifford Moore, R. A. McKenzie, F. S. Mcßae, F. J. Nathan, D. Pringle, W. Randell, J. Allan Strang, E. Wood, J. H. P. Strang (at war). Surgeon: Dr. Putnam. -Hon. Veterinary Surgeons: C. J. Reakes, M.R.C.V.S., R. H Meade, M.R.C.V.S'. Hon. Clerk of Scales: W. Randell. Judge: W. H. Hartgill. Hon. Timekeeper: R. - Stevens. Handicapper: J. E. Henrys. Starter: A. Keith. Clerk of Course: H. R. Lancaster. Secretary: J. M. Johnston. PROGRAMME. FIRST DAY. THURSDAY, DECEMBER 26, 1918. 1. TRIAL PLATE, of 150 sovs; second horse to receive 30 sovs, and the third 15 sovs, out of stake. For three-year-olds and upwards that have never won a race at time ot starting. Three-year-olds, 7st. 10 lb - four-year-olds and upwards, Bst 51b. No allowances. Nomination 1 sov. Acceptance 2 sovs. Seven . 2. TOKOMARU HURDLES HANDICAP, of 200 sovs; second horse to receive 40 sovs, and the _ third 2) . sovs. out of stake. Nomination 1 ■ sov. Acceptance 2 sovs. One mile and three-quarters, over seven A flights of hurdles. 3. GILLIES HACK HANDICAP, of 150 sovs; second horse to receive oO ■ sovs, and the third 15 sovs. out of stake. Nomination 1 sov. Acceptance 2 sovs. Six furlongs. * 4. MANAWATU CUP HANDICAP, of 1000 Sovs; second horse to receive 200 sovs, and the third 100 sovs. out of stake. The winner of any after declaration of weights of the value of 100 sovs. to carry 81b; of any race or races of the ■ collective value of 200 sovs, 51b, of 300 sovs, 71b; of 500 sovs, 1010. extra. (Penalties at foot of _programme do not apply to this nee.) Nomination Isov, acceptance 10 sovs. One mile and a-half. 5 JUVENILE HANDICAP of 250sovs; second horse to receive 50sovs, and the third 25sovs out of stake. For two and three-year-olds. Nomination Isov, acceptance 3sovs. Five 6. TARARUA HACK WELTER HANDICAP of 150sovs; second horse to receive 30sovs, and the third 15 sovs out of stake. Minimum weight 7.11. Nomination Isov, acceptance 2sovs. One mile and 55 yards. 7. FITZHERBERT HANDICAP of 500 sovs; second horse to receive 100 sovs, and the third 50s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ance ssovs. Six furlongs. _ 8. GRANDSTAND HANDICAP of 300 sovs; second horse to receive 60 sovs, and the third 30sovs out ot st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ance 3sovs. One mile and 55 yards. SECOND DAY. FRIDAY, DECEMBER 27, 1918. 1. KELVIN HACK HANDICAP of 150 sovs; second horse to receive 30 sovs, and third 15sovs out of stake. Minimum weight, 7.0. Nomination Isov, acceptance 2sovs. One mile 2. HURDLES HANDICAP of 200sovs; second horse to receive 40sovs [ , and the third 20s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ance 2sovs. One mile and a-half, over six flights of hurdles. 3. HIGHDEN HACK HANDICAP of ' 150sovs; second horse to receive o 0 sovs, and the third 15s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ance 2sovs. Six furlongs. ' 4. PRESIDENT’S HANDICAP of 700 sovs; second horse to receive 140 sovs, and the third 70s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ance 7sovs. One mile and aquarter. 5. PALMERSTON NORTH STAKES (Thirteenth) of 500sovs; second horse to receive lOOsovs, and the third 50sovs out of stake. For two-year-olds and upwards, with penalties and allowances. Winners after August 1, 1918, of any race or races collectively of the value of 150sovs to carry 31b; of 250 sovs, 51b; of 500sovs, 71b; of 750 sovs, 101 b; of lOOOsovs, 141 b extra,. Maiden four-year-olds and upwards at time of starting allowed 101 b; three-year-olds, 71b. By subscription of ssovs each, unless forfeit of Isov is declared and paid by Thursday, November 28, 1918 (General Entry Day). All horses remaining in after that date must pay their total subscription of 5 sovs, which will be payable on Wednesday, December 11, 1918. (Nominations closed.) Six furlongs. 6. TERRACE HACK WELTER HANDICAP of 150sovs; second horse to receive 30sovs, and the third 15sovs out of stake. Minimum weight, 7.7. Nomination Isov, acceptance 2sovs. Seven furlongs. 7. AWAPUNI HANDICAP of 400sovs; second horse to receive SOsovs, and the third 40s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, acceptance 4sovs. Six furlongs. 8. CAMP HANDICAP of 250sovs; second horse to receive 50sovs, and the third 25sovs out of stake. Nomination Isov, /acceptance Ssovs. One mile and 55 yards. PENALTIES. Flat Races.—ln any handicap race (except the Manawatu Cup Handicap) the winner of any flat race after declaration of weights shall carry a penalty of 101 b, and of every additional race a further penalty of 61b extra. Horses handicapped at 8.10 and over to carry only half the above penalties.
